CUPE 4195 JOB POSTING #20-26/27

EDUCATIONAL ASSOCIATE 1 – STUDENT SUPPORT SERVICES

CURRENT LOCATION(S): Princess Margaret Public School and potentially other locations to be determined in the City of Prince Albert and Surrounding Area (with the understanding that you are employed by the Saskatchewan Rivers Public School Division)

POSITIONS: Temporary Full time (1.0)

STARTING DATE: September 23, 2026, or as mutually agreed upon

ENDING DATE: June 23, 2027, or upon return of employee on leave

POSTING DATE: September 15, 2026

CLOSING DATE: September 18, 2026, by 4:00 pm, or until a suitable candidate can be found

HOURS OF WORK: 6.50 hours per day/32.50 hours per week

Certified Rate - $27.03 per hour (year1)

Uncertified Rate - $24.79 per hour (year 1)

REQUIREMENTS/RECOMMENDATIONS FOR THE POSITION:

- Successful completion of Grade 12.
- Experience in the delivery of human services. (Human Services in this context refers to social work, health care, justice, counselling and community development).
- The following would be considered an asset:
- A one-year post-secondary Educational Assistant Certificate;
- A two-year Early Childhood Education Diploma;
- A two-year Youth Care Worker Diploma;
- An equivalent post-secondary education to the above-mentioned certificates and diploma programs, from a recognized institution as approved by the Board of Education.
- Valid driver's licence.
- Ability to supervise learning and school-related activities in a variety of settings and locations.
- Ability to assist students in the following areas:
- Basic life skills including dressing, feeding, toileting and personal care;
- Gross and fine motor skills, communication skills and behavior management strategies;
- Skills that foster successful student engagement and inspire completion of learning activities, assignments, and assessment activities;
- Demonstrated knowledge and skill in the use of standard techniques required for lifting, moving, and securing.




- Ability to do heavy work (exerting up to 100 lbs. of force occasionally and/or up to 50 lbs. of force frequently, and/or up to 20 lbs. of force constantly).
- Use appropriate defensive interventions and restraint techniques when students are exhibiting violent or destructive behaviour which may pose a threat to the well-being of others, themselves or property.
- Be physically able to safely chase students when they run away.
- Ability to maintain a positive, encouraging, supportive approach when interacting with all students, consistent with the belief that we can help all children learn and become independent.
- Ability to plan and organize activities.
- Ability to understand and carry out oral and written instructions.
- Working knowledge of technology and software associated with the duties and responsibilities of this position.
- Ability to work independently with minimal on-site supervision demonstrating sound judgement and decision-making skills to ensure quality of work meets expected standards.
- Ability to establish and maintain professional and effective working relationships with all staff, students, parents and the general public demonstrating tact and diplomacy.
- Ability to conduct oneself in a manner appropriate to an educational institution that provides services to children including demonstrating strict attention to confidentiality of school operations and student information.
- It is a condition of employment that all candidates provide a criminal record check and a vulnerable sector check.
